The Titan S10 SOM is a compact, production-ready FPGA module built on the Altera's Stratix® 10 SoC with 1.1M logic elements, purpose-built for compute-intensive embedded applications. Measuring just 98mm × 86mm, the SOM integrates dual 64-bit 4GB DDR4 memory, USB 3.1, and high-speed transceivers up to 12.5Gbps. This high-performance SOM is available in FMC and FMC+ interface versions, allowing customers the option to choose the configuration that best fits their system I/O requirements.
Designed for performance and versatility, the SOM offers up to 154 LVDS channels, 32 transceivers, and a dedicated 64-bit quad-core ARM HPS subsystem with onboard eMMC storage, dual Gigabit Ethernet PHYs, and a USB-UART interface—enabling seamless hardware acceleration alongside embedded software programmability. A full featured, cost-effective SOM development kit is available for initial evaluation and early system development.
Certified for industrial-grade reliability, the Titan S10 SOM is ideal for industrial automation, medical technology, military and aerospace, test and measurement equipment, and advanced embedded systems.
